    Thanks a lot for the incredible review with details of the manometer. When opening the faucet with a 3 bar target it goes down to 1 bar until it picks up again after a couple of secods, Is there any way to avoid this? I have a water softener that needs a minimum pressure of 2.5 bar to operate and I wouldn't like to have this drop everytime I open a faucet.

  • @FilterShopZa

    @FilterShopZa

    3 ай бұрын

    Hi, Is it on a Mini3 that your having the problem? It sounds like the pressure loss is to quick for it to respond. The only practical option is to add a pressurized buffer tank to give it more time. I would think ideally a 60L tank, but something as small as a 24L could work.

    thanks for the informative content, always helpful, question...is this common with the DAB Esybox mini, that it over pressures the line? My Esybox mini seems to do the same thing, where the pressure is set to 2.7 bar on the pump but often the external pressure gauge shows 3 bar..

  • @FilterShopZa

    @FilterShopZa

    9 ай бұрын

    I think the reason might be that it has a very small buffer tank and it is a multistage pump with quite a bit of inertia. Then ot stops the pump doesn't stop immediately and the pressure tank isn't big enough to store the extra water without noticeable increase in pressure. This is my thinking on it, it could also just be that the calibration is a bit off.

    @@yugeshb5309 Yes, sounds like it. What I would recommend is setting the pressure drop bigger on the dab, the default is 0.3Bar drop before it turns on. You can set it to 1 Bar and then while your tanks are empty set the air pressure to about 0.1Bar under the turn on point for the pump. That will save you some extra power.
